Mel Parr is a seasoned professional in youth and community development, currently serving as a Safeguarding Trainer at Safety Net and Managing Director at Lymley Wood CIC, which focuses on outdoor education and community initiatives. With extensive experience in safeguarding and training, Mel has held roles such as Head of Operations at Dv8 Sussex, where responsibilities included leading safeguarding measures for youth. Previous positions also include Area Director roles at The My Trust and Medway Youth Trust and consulting for the British Council. Mel holds various degrees in Environmental Science and Professional Studies, showcasing a strong educational foundation for impactful work in the sector.

We are London Youth: a charity on a mission to champion and strengthen London’s youth organisations so young people have the opportunities and skills they need to succeed. We do this with and through our members – a network of 600 youth organisations – and at our two outdoor residential centres, Hindleap Warren and Woodrow High House. Throughout our 135-year history, community youth organisations have provided a constant lifeline and a vital safe space outside the family and formal education, where young people can develop confidence, resilience and skills. Young people need opportunities outside school to have fun with their friends, to make a positive change in their communities and to shape the city they live in.
